When you install an AT on an asset, you can view and update the associated asset information from your Samsara dashboard.
The following tables summarize the settings you can view and edit for your asset tag and its associated asset.
|
Setting |
Description |
|---|---|
|
Name |
The name of the associated vehicle or asset. When you first add a device, the Samsara dashboard identifies it by serial number. For ease of management and identification, use descriptive names for your gateways. |
|
Gateway |
Serial number associated with the gateway. This field is not editable. |

|
License Plate |
License plate of the paired vehicle. |
|
VIN |
Vehicle identification number (VIN) associated with the paired vehicle. If the value is detected and located in the US public database, the asset make, model, and year will display on the asset details. |
|
Asset Serial Number |
Internal identifier of the asset the device is attached to, used for tracking and traceability. |

To view or edit the settings for an individual Asset Tag:
-
Select the Settings icon (
) at the bottom of your Fleet menu to view dashboard settings.
-
From within Devices, select Devices > Gateways.
-
Locate the AT from the list. To narrow the scope of the results, Search for the AT or filter the options by Tags or Attributes.
-
On the device row, click the more actions ( ••• ) menu > Settings.
-
Edit the device settings and Save to confirm the changes.
